Thoracic Drainage Devices Market Analysis and Insights

The Thoracic Drainage Devices Market size is anticipated to reach USD 771.9 Million in 2022 and it is projected to reach USD 1282.1 Million by 2031, growing at a CAGR of 5.8% during the forecast period.
